re·vi·sion·ist
R r - noun revisionist an advocate of revision, especially of some political or religious doctrine. 1
- noun revisionist a reviser. 1
- noun revisionist any advocate of doctrines, theories, or practices that depart from established authority or doctrine. 1
- adjective revisionist of or relating to revisionists or revisionism. 1
- adjective revisionist attempting to reevaluate and restate the past based on newly acquired standards. 1
- adjective revisionist revising history 1
- noun revisionist person who revises history 1
- adjective revisionist If you describe a person or their views as revisionist, you mean that they reject traditionally held beliefs about a particular historical event or events. 0
- adjective revisionist A revisionist is a person who has revisionist views. 0
- adjective revisionist If a socialist describes another socialist's actions or opinions as revisionist, they mean that they are unacceptable because they are more moderate than normal Marxist theory allows. 0
- noun revisionist a person who revises, or favors the revision of, some accepted theory, doctrine, etc. 0
- adjective revisionist of revisionists or their policy or practice 0
